Last Updated 1 year by Emily Standley-Allard

Do you like beauty and cosmetics? Not just wearing them, but also trying new beauty products, cosmetics, makeup and reading about them and sharing them with your friends? Then a beauty blog might be right up your alley. Here’s 9 steps you need to create a successful beauty blog today.


beautiful woman


Beauty and skincare go hand in hand and these blogs are popular and can be quite easy to monetize. But like all other work-at-home options, it takes planning, follow-through, and persistence to be successful. Before you begin pursuing your own beauty blog, it’s helpful to weigh the pros and cons.


  • You get to turn your enjoyment of beauty and cosmetics into potentially huge income.
  • Getting started can be simple, fast and very affordable.
  • You don’t need a brick and mortar shop
  • You can work from anywhere at anytime
  • You can be your own boss!
  • You can earn income through ads, affiliate programs, services, consultations, products, and brand sponsorships.
  • There are opportunities for limitless expansion, such as beauty eBooks and YouTube videos.
  • You could get a chance at fame (if you wanted)
  • You could connect with top influencers in the industry
  • You could get free beauty samples from companies
  • You can promote cruelty free cosmetics to represent your cause
  • You could have a thriving, inspiring career that you absolutely love!


petite vour beauty box


  • Like any business a beauty blog will need a lot of work – especially in the beginning – you’ll need to add new content often to be successful, which means a lot of videos, sampling of products, publishing reviews and coming up with new and unique ideas.
  • You need to be able to take great photographs of your beauty products or before and after processes and results. (You can eventually hire a freelancer for this)
  • It can take time for your beauty blog to build up a readership that leads to a good, consistent income. But this is true for all businesses. Rome wasn’t built in a day!


Getting Started on Your Own Beauty Blog

Before you review your first skincare product or start to photograph your favorite makeup, it’s worth taking some time to conceptualize a few ideas around which you can plan your beauty blog.

The following are nine key tips to getting starting and making money from a beauty blog:

1. Decide What Type of Beauty Blog You Want to Start:

Specialized niche topics tend to draw an audience more effectively than general topics, even when it comes to beauty and wellness.

Some niches to consider are cruelty free cosmetics, vegan beauty, or organic beauty products. Or you can specialize in a type of cosmetic, such as anti aging or acne prone skincare or even hair loss is a great one.

100% pure cosmetics

Finding a Profitable Niche for Your Online Business

2. Create a Memorable Blog Name: 

Choose a name that describes your beauty blog and is available as a domain name.

When coming up with your name, be descriptive, but not too unusual that people can’t remember it! Or too limiting that you can’t expand upon it in the future.

For example, an eyebrow beauty blog might be too narrow, so instead, you might want to have a name that could also encompass eyelash products, hair products, hair supplements, hair enhancement vitamins, and even supplements perhaps.

This leads you open to partnering with major brands and getting sponsorship deals!

That is where the really big money is made after all.

Related Posts

How to Get Sponsors for Your Blog and Nail the Pitch

The Secrets to Getting Sponsored Posts on Instagram

The Technical Stuff

When it comes time to actually create your beauty blog online, you can do all of the steps yourself or hire some help easily.

Many online freelance work sites, such as Freelancer, Upwork or, have freelancers that can set up many of the necessary components to create your blog’s online presence right away.


Fiverr Freelancers

Don’t forget that blogging is a genuine business, so it’s a good idea to be familiar with some legal matters such as disclosures, privacy laws, terms and conditions etc.

Here is everything you will ever need that will have your beauty blog ready to go and be automatically compliant with all the necessary legalities and requirements. It will save you tons of time, money and effort and be one less thing to worry about!

Understanding The Business and Legal Side of Blogging

3. Purchase Your Domain Name and Web Hosting: 

If you want to DIY it you can create a blog on free sources such as, Blogger or Weebly, but in order to monetize your blog you must be self hosted. The most successful (and profitable) bloggers have their own hosting.

This means setting up a blog on vs.

Many web hosts will include the purchase of your domain name when signing up for service. You can also buy it separately.

Choose a web host like Bluehost that offers easy one click WordPress install.

There are many other content management platforms, but is the most-used and one of the easiest to learn.

You can check to see if your name is available with this handy tool right here:


4. Install WordPress on Your Web Hosting Account:

Check with your host provider (such as Bluehost or Siteground etc) on how you can do this from within your hosting account.

Once installed, choose a theme that works well with beauty.

I love the professional, gorgeous feminine themes, landing pages and social media templates from Bluchic.

Bluchic Feminine WordPress Themes

Or directly from within your dashboard, you can search “beauty” themes and click to install.

For best results, choose a theme that is responsive – that simply means that it adjusts automatically for easy reading on tablets and smartphones, SEO optimized for search engines, and is easy for readers to navigate.

You can get themes for free, but you might want to consider purchasing a theme for even greater customization and features.

They’re not expensive and totally worth it in the long run. After all you want your site to stand out and be the most gorgeous it can be!


5. Install Plugins to Maximize Your Beauty Site:

The basic plugins you should install include Akismet for comment spam filtering, social media tools like Social Warfare so people can share your content, caching to make your site be super fast, an easy to reach you contact form (I use WP Forms) and MonsterInsights the best Google Analytics plugin which lets you know exactly where your traffic is coming from.

How to Promote Your Blog and Business to Get More Traffic

6. Important! Set up an Email List:

Do this from day one!

Email lists help you stay connected and be more personal with your customers. It’s proven to help you generate more income even over social media.

Read this post on tips to help you get started growing your list fast:

15 Ways to Grow Your Email Marketing List

You can email the people on your list to let them know about new products, samples,  and remind them to return to your site so they can then click on your monetization options.

You can also email special offers and promotions. Use an email service (I’ve tried several and I love Convertkit) and paste a sign-up form on your blog.

It’s important to offfer a freebie, also known as an ‘opt-in’ such as a free tutorial or videos or ‘how to guide’ – to entice visitors to subscribe.


Related Posts

Top Pro Email Marketing Tips For Beginners

Convertkit VS Aweber For Automated Email Marketing

7. Add Tutorials and Reviews

You should 5-10 tutorials or reviews right away so readers have several to read or view.

After that, create a blogging schedule and checklist to add several ‘How To’s’ or recommended products a week.


When you add your reviews, take appealing photos and write clear step-by-step instructions. Don’t be afraid to add personalized information such as humor and your genuine opinion as this will make you authentic to your readers.

How to Build Trust with Your Online Readers

Another great idea is to add ‘Create the Look’ guides and tutorials. People love to learn how to look like famous people or celebrities!

Shop the best cruelty free beauty products:

Promoting Your Beauty Blog

These last two strategies have to do with attracting readers to your beauty blog and growing your traffic so that you can start generating some real income.

Read this post to grow your audience rapidly through Social Media!

8. Promote Your Blog:

Don’t fall into the myth that many newbies believe that just by building a beauty blog, people will magically find and read it.

Because in all honesty, they won’t.

If people can’t find your blog they won’t read it.

While you want to optimize for search engines, you can’t rely on search engines alone to drive traffic to your blog.

You need to develop a serious marketing plan to include other strategies such as:

  • Setting up social media accounts such as on Pinterest, Facebook, Instagram and possibly Twitter to share your new blog
  • Making videos that you can post on your blog, but also publish on YouTube automatically
  • Using landing pages to attract readers and boost email subscriptions
  • Getting guest posts to reach your market on other blogs and websites
  • Learning basic Copywriting Skills to draw your readers to your like a magnet!

It may sound like a lot but there are many free and simple ways to promote and market your blog directly to your target audience that can all be put on auto-pilot.

Don’t forget to read this post which gives you 47 great ideas!

Get more website traffic

9. Monetize Your Blog: 

Making money requires having some traffic, which is we generally recommend marketing before you monetize.

However, with affiliate marketing it doesn’t always come down to page views. You can earn even with low page views if you decide to implement affiliate marketing in your blog.

If you’re interested in learning more about how affiliate marketing can generate thousands of dollars in passive profits to your blog read this post:

How I Earn $15,000 Monthly with Affiliate Marketing

But once you have visitors to your blog, you can start adding more money-making resources. A few options include:

  • Contextual advertising programs such as Google AdSense (doesn’t have traffic requirements)
  • Affiliate programs, such as promoting beauty tools and other related items through high paying affiliate programs
  • Seek out brand sponsorships
  • Write your own beauty eBooks & guides
  • Offer online tutorials, consulting or services

For more ways to monetize your blog read this:

6 Proven Methods to Monetize a Blog


And there you have it! The basics of starting and promoting a new beauty blog! Once you get started and the foundation is in place you will find that so many things can be implemented easily. All you have to really focus on is creation and promotion. And even with that there is plenty of help out there in the form of VA’s and other freelancers.

petite vour



A beauty blog can be a most creative and profitable outlet that has the potential to earn you a great income. You can literally run from anywhere, work on it anytime you want and turn into a full fledge business that you can call your own.

Sign up for more ways to drive traffic to your new business and earn more money from home!


how to create a successful beauty blog